Leonardo DiCaprio, the acclaimed actor known for his remarkable performances on screen, has undoubtedly captivated audiences worldwide with his talent and charisma. However, behind every great individual is often a supportive and influential family, and DiCaprio is no exception. Let’s delve into the background of Leonardo DiCaprio’s parents.

George DiCaprio, Leonardo’s father, is an esteemed figure in his own right. Born on January 23, 1943, George is of Italian and German descent. He has had a diverse career, ranging from being an underground comic artist to being involved in the world of entertainment as a writer and producer.

In his earlier years, George DiCaprio was part of the underground comix movement of the 1960s and 1970s, where he contributed to various publications known for their countercultural content. His work often explored themes of social commentary and satire, reflecting the turbulent times of the era.

Beyond his contributions to the comic world, George DiCaprio has also made significant strides in the entertainment industry. He has worked as a writer and producer, collaborating on projects across different mediums, including film and television. While he may not have achieved the same level of fame as his son, George’s influence and creative endeavors have undoubtedly left a mark on those around him.

As for Leonardo’s mother, Irmelin Indenbirken, she also hails from a diverse background. Born on January 24, 1943, in Germany, Irmelin eventually moved to the United States, where she met George DiCaprio.

Irmelin worked as a legal secretary and later as a secretary at a firm while raising Leonardo as a single mother during his formative years. She provided unwavering support for her son’s ambitions in the entertainment industry, encouraging him to pursue his dreams despite the challenges they faced.
